Tech founder Dharmesh Shah paid Anguilla $700,000 to use the .ai domain

Anguilla, a British territory, has unexpectedly found itself in the spotlight thanks to its .ai domain, which has become a valuable asset amid the surge of artificial intelligence. While many internet users are accustomed to domains like .com and .org, Anguilla's unique country code has recently attracted significant attention from tech entrepreneurs eager to capitalize on the AI trend. In a noteworthy development, tech entrepreneur Dharmesh Shah, co-founder and CTO of HubSpot, invested $700,000 to acquire the domain you.ai. This purchase highlights the escalating demand for .ai domains as entrepreneurs look to establish a presence in the rapidly evolving AI landscape. Shah expressed that while he typically favors .com domains, the potential of you.ai for a future project was too appealing to pass up. Shah envisions you.ai as a platform where users can create digital avatars to perform specific tasks on their behalf. Although he primarily invests in domains for personal projects rather than for resale, he has previously made headlines for acquiring chat.com for over $15 million, which he later sold to ChatGPT for an undisclosed amount. His portfolio also includes several other .ai-related domains such as simple.ai, easy.ai, and chess.ai. The interest in .ai domains has skyrocketed, with the number of registered .ai domains soaring from just 40,000 at the start of 2020 to approximately 859,000 by August 2025. A recent report from the International Monetary Fund revealed that Anguilla generated an astonishing $32 million from .ai domain registrations in 2023 alone. To manage this influx, Anguilla has partnered with the US-based firm Identity Digital since 2024. Despite his early investment in the .ai domain space, Shah remains skeptical about their long-term value. He noted, "I think the interest is likely going to taper off. I think .com domains will end up holding their value better." As Anguilla continues to navigate this unexpected revenue stream, the future of .ai domains remains a topic of intrigue in the tech community.
